The Research Computing Group at Simon Fraser University offers workshops, courses, and webinars in high-performance research computing for researchers at Canadian post-secondary institutions. We work in collaboration with other universities from British Columbia, Alberta, Saskatchewan, and Manitoba under the umbrella of the Digital Research Alliance of Canada.
